Arbeloa’s decision to rely on Real Madrid academy talents upset dressing-room dynamic – report
After a season that is set to end without silverware, frustration within Real Madrid has begun to surface more openly.
Performances, particularly in the second half of the campaign, have failed to convince, and internally, there is a growing sense that things have not gone according to plan.
Now, according to The Athletic, from the outset, there were already doubts in certain sections of the hierarchy about Arbeloa’s readiness to take on such a demanding role.
Figures close to the decision-making process, including president Florentino Perez, were reportedly cautious when the appointment was made.
Now, those concerns appear to be resurfacing.
One of the key points of tension revolves around Arbeloa’s squad management decisions, particularly his willingness to involve academy players.
While promoting youth is often viewed as a long-term positive, the timing and execution of these decisions have reportedly created friction within the dressing room.
Arbeloa’s relationship is not entirely good with the Real Madrid players. (Photo by Fran Santiago/Getty Images)
Sources suggest that these call-ups have not been universally welcomed, with some players feeling that the balance within the squad has been disrupted.
Furthermore, it must be noted that Arbeloa’s relationship with certain senior figures has also come under strain.

Players such as Dani Carvajal and Dani Ceballos are among those not fully aligned with the manager, which shows a deeper issue within the squad dynamic.
At the same time, support for Arbeloa is not entirely absent, as high-profile names like Vinicius Jr. have publicly backed the coach. However, this split appears to follow certain lines.
As per the outlet, there is said to be a major disconnect between Arbeloa and a core group of Spanish players at the club, with some feeling that they have not been treated on equal terms compared to others within the squad.
That perception, whether accurate or not, has contributed to a sense of imbalance that can be difficult to resolve at this point.
